Transaction bfbb74fab598baab4c541c3d91e78dd3ceb0e795c31716da55ebec1723a3517e
1 Input
1 Output
-
bfbb74fab598baab4c541c3d91e78dd3ceb0e795c31716da55ebec1723a3517e:0
- value
- 1808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 deddc26442891279f1627c4481e4cdacef2626f9 OP_EQUAL
- address
- 3N1RbEqNrxxK9vRfEdgkNtcUwMspd6Ctz7